3.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

Who proposed that early Earth conditions favored the synthesis of organic compounds?

Back

A. I. Oparin and J. B. S. Haldane

7.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the significance of cyanobacteria in Earth's history?

Back

Cyanobacteria are significant for their role in oxygenating the atmosphere through photosynthesis.
